🚗 What are the causes of shock absorbers wear?

When to change shock absorbers?

Shock absorbers wear out over time. To delay their change, there are some tips:

  • Smoothly and at low speed overcome speed bumps and speed bumps ;
  • Avoid knocks and holes ;
  • Drive carefully on damaged roads. ;
  • Do not load the car with too much weight.

All these reflexes of movement increase the life of not only the shock absorbers, but also many other parts.

🔍 What are the signs of shock absorber wear or breakage?

When to change shock absorbers?

Reduced driving comfort

Shock absorbers allow you to ride in complete safety, but they also contribute to a comfortable ride. If the car loses this comfort, you will feel it: the car will absorb impacts much worse. You can also feel the vibration of the steering wheel.

The car loses control

If you feel the rear of the car is racing, the front is rolling into corners, or the whole car tilts and the car becomes less controllable, worry about the condition of your shock absorbers.

Oil leak from shock absorber cylinders

Oil is expected to remain inside the cylinder and not leak out, but increased wear can cause leakage. If you see the presence of oil, this is a sign of a defective shock absorber.

Tires wear excessively

If the tires on a car wear out at different rates, or if they all get damaged very quickly, it is most likely due to the fact that one or more of the shock absorbers are too old.

The vehicle is making an unusual noise

A click is often associated with a worn shock absorber: of all the unusual noises, this is the one most often associated with this problem.
